Output 3861c246510302c16bc23a95e4d8e34a759a81c3a8c4fb1c36d18ccfd9fa479f:0

value
2882054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86f94dcc7e5be773701c1ab1bb6552d7e4ccffca OP_EQUAL
address
3Dzh8Bqxr7YbhNV2a55M15UrJRFsxWWeP5
transaction
3861c246510302c16bc23a95e4d8e34a759a81c3a8c4fb1c36d18ccfd9fa479f
confirmations
165208
spent
true